Ursula McAllen was the wife of Nicolas McAllen. She's had her suspicions on her mother-in-law and husband.

She noticed how cheerful Sandra McAllen had become for the past few days.

Ursula and her mother-in-law were not enemies but not friends either. They stayed in their lane and only conversed when necessary.

“Find out his identity and report to me immediately." She ordered the person on the other end of the line before the call ended.

She reached out and took her glass, gulping down the remainder of her drink and took deep breaths.

Standing up afterwards, she began to walk into the house when she saw Nicolas and his mother, discussing in whispers.

Nicolas had wanted to tell his wife about the new development but had not made up his mind.

He was scared that the news would tear his family apart even though it had never been completely whole. However, he'd eventually let it out one day.

They stopped talking as soon as they saw Ursula approaching. She walked past them and without a word, she started towards the stairs and to her daughter's room.

Vicki was Adolphus's teenage step sister and Ursula's only child who's still in high school.

Being the only child of Nicolas, her mother already had the hope that her daughter would inherit everything Nicolas owned.

Now that she has suspicions of another child in the picture, she was threatened by the news.

She wasn't ready to lose anything to any so-called child of her husband that came from nowhere.

She wanted everything for herself and daughter.

With a wild kick on the door, Ursula sent it open, leaving her daughter startled.

She was on a video conversation with someone and had to quickly end it while shooting a glare at her mother.

“Mom, what the fuck did you do the for." 

“Hey. Don't use that language on me again. I'm not your boyfriend." Ursula barked, glaring back at her daughter with a cold gaze.

She closed in on her and went to sit on Vicki's bed who had a questioning look on her face.

Vicki was obviously mad that her mother had to barge into her room in that manner and made her end her call with her boyfriend.

She had to quickly send an apology message to him before turning to her mother with furrowed brows.

“Mom, what's happening? Why did you have to kick my door open in that manner.” She inquired before muttering to herself.

"I should have left it locked and get some privacy.”

"Who cares about your privacy. Look, the matter at hand is more important than your privacy or that stupid call you were having with that boy.” Ursula fired back, glaring daggers at her daughter who was still oblivious of the situation at hand.

Vicki sighed deeply, tossed her phone aside and gave her mother an intense look before inquiring.

“Then tell me already. What's the matter at hand that's more important than a conversation with my friend?" 

“I'm listening." Vicki added, turning her face around while scanning her girly decorated room like it was the first time she was seeing it.

Ursula sighed deeply and muttered. “Have you noticed anything different about your Dad?" 

“No, I haven't noticed anything strange. Should I be worried?" 

All Vicki knew was that her father provides her with everything she needs. He also showers her with a lot of love by spending some time with her.

How could she suspect him of anything?

Well, the only thing she noticed was the distance between the husband and wife.

Unlike before, her parents were now growing distant and were no longer that lovey dovey couple she used to know.

Something was wrong somewhere. However, she believed that the adults would sort things out themselves.

She can only intervene if she finds her father cheating on her mother. She believed that her mother would never cheat on her father.

“Yeah, you should be worried because you're about to lose your position to someone else." Ursula replied.

“What?" Vicki quickly sat up, her face a mixture of surprise and confusion.

“What did you just say, Mom? What position are you talking about?” 

“I think your father may have reunited with his son who we didn't know about.”

"And you know what that means. He might be his heir.” Ursula added and slightly turned her face away before mumbling incoherently.

"There's no way I'll let an illegitimate child reap where he did not sow. Never.”

“Are you kidding me right now, Mom?”

"Do I look like someone who's kidding? Your grandma even met up with him in a hotel. I guess they're still contemplating on how to tell me about it.”

"No way.” Vicki jumped to her feet and began to pace her room. 

It was gradually kicking in that it's possible that she's not the only child. The only heir to her father's many assets and business.

Someone else who's not related to her would be sharing it with her. In fact, the person may end up having a larger share.

Vicki would not have it and neither would her mother.

She suddenly stopped pacing and turned to her mother with a serious look on her face.

“But Mom. We can't just reach a conclusion without proper confirmation. What if your informant is wrong?" 

Ursula thought about her daughter's words for a moment. It was possible that they may be wrong and are probably worried for nothing.

They need proper confirmation before reaching a conclusion and planning on their next line of action.

“You may be right, Vicki. Maybe I should wait for a proper confirmation from him." 

“Yeah, Mom. Let's be very sure and not get walked up over nothing." 

Just then, a call came into Ursula's phone and she excused herself a little to answer it.
